Job Details

Job Details:
We are seeking a dynamic and highly experienced Senior Tax Manager specializing in High Net Worth (HNW) and Ultra High Net Worth (UHNW) individuals. This role will provide you with the opportunity to work with a diverse clientele from various industries such as real estate, manufacturing, construction, and technology. The position is permanent and full-time, and will require a hands-on approach to managing complex tax issues for HNW and UHNW individuals and their related entities.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in tax planning, compliance, and wealth preservation strategies.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ide tax planning and compliance services to HNW and UHNW individuals and their related entities.
  • Develop and implement strategic tax planning for clients in various industries including real estate, manufacturing, construction, and technology.
  • Review complex income tax returns and estate planning documents for accuracy and compliance with tax regulations.
  • Advise clients on tax-efficient strategies, wealth preservation, and estate planning.
  • Manage, mentor, and develop a team of tax professionals, fostering a collaborative and learning environment.
  • Stay updated on current tax practices and changes in tax law.
  • Build and maintain relationships with clients, offering high-quality customer service and ensuring client satisfaction.
  • Collaborate with internal and external partners to deliver comprehensive tax solutions.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's Degree in Accounting or related field.
  • Certified Public Accountant (CPA) designation is required.
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in a tax manager or public accountant role, with a focus on serving HNW and UHNW clients.
  • At least 3 years of experience in the finance industry, with a strong understanding of the tax complexities in industries such as real estate, manufacturing, construction, and technology.
  • Exceptional tax planning and compliance skills, with a focus on wealth preservation strategies for HNW and UHNW individuals.
  • Strong leadership skills, with the ability to manage and develop a high-performing team.
  • Excellent client service skills, with the ability to build and maintain strong relationships.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to explain complex tax concepts in an understandable manner.
  • Up-to-date knowledge of tax laws and regulations, and the ability to apply these in a practical manner.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a detail-oriented approach.
  • Proficiency in tax software and Microsoft Office Suite.
